what I always did to clear this was to call your cellphone, leave a vmail, then call your vmail and delete the test vmail you just left. I'm not about on your network but for verizon and AT&T in the US, you have to end the vmail call with * key. If I would jsut hang up, I would have the vmail icon also.
1. Make sure you have good network coverage
2. Call yourself and leave yourself a VM
3. Call the number you use to retrieve VM
4. Listen to and then delete VM using proper procedures. With AT&T, for example, if I don't hit * to hang up it will sometimes do this (vs. using the Red hangup icon).
5. Wait a few secs and it should go away

Call comes up with OLI=62.... sometimes..

Hi,
Just got the verizon S8 a week ago and this has been driving me nuts. When my gf calls, her name doesn't come up. Only displays her number. My contacts are on my gmail account. All other contacts i have show up. She has an iphone and her name showed up on my old s5. Her phone is already set to display caller ID and so is mine. I spend like a few hours aday trying to troubleshoot this.. No luck whatsowever. Weird thing is, sometimes when she calls, her number appears with a ;oli=62 behind it. Example: 714-555-5555;oli=62. I googled oli (originating line information) but it makes no sense to me..
Things i've tried already:
1) resync gmail contacts
2) deleted her contact on gmail/phone/etc
3) readded her contact to phone internal storage and also gmail again
4) tried in safe mode to see if a application is blocking it
5) rebooted phone of course
6) re-adding her contact info with her data deleted from gmail
7) called verizon support
8) and last but not least.. reset/restored original s8 to factory
HELP.. i was gonna try to exchange the phone for another s8 but i really don't think that might be the issue.. i tried researching IPHONE issues with caller ID not showing up but all her settings seems correct.
Thanks in advance.
Same...
I'm having the same issue on my Note 5 after updating to Nougat. I'm having the issue with only one friend, no one else.
I found a temp fix. Go to your a computer and log into your Google contacts. Add that weird number. Example. 555-555-5555;oli=62 to the contact along with the regular number. That should fix it.
Sent from my SM-G950U using Tapatalk
Same issue on my new s8+, adding the number plus ;oli=62 on the Google contacts via editing from your Google contacts from googles website works great, thanks for the work around.
